+#include "extern.h"
+
+static void _handle_quit ANSI((char*));
+static int _quitting = 0; /* Set to 1 once Quit() is called for the
+ * first time. */
+
+
+PUBLIC void
+Quit( sig )/*
+======== Error or quit */
+int sig;
+{
+ int ret = ERROR_ABORT_VALUE;
+
+ if( sig == SIGINT )
+ fprintf(stderr, "Caught SIGINT. Trying to quit ...\n");
+ else
+#ifdef SIGQUIT
+ /* MinGW, maybe others also, does not have SIGQUIT. */
+ if( sig == SIGQUIT )
+ fprintf(stderr, "Caught SIGQUIT. Trying to quit ...\n");
+ else
+#endif
+ if( sig == 0 )
+ /* Don't be verbose during regular program termination. */
+ ret = ERROR_EXIT_VALUE;
+ else
+ fprintf(stderr, "Caught signal %d. Trying to quit ...\n", sig);
+
+ if( _quitting ) return; /* Guard to only quit once. */
+ _quitting = 1;
+
+ while( Closefile() != NIL( FILE ) );
+
+ /* CTRL-c sends SIGINT and CTRL-\ sends SIGQUIT to the parent and to all
+ * children. No need to kill them. */
+ if( sig != SIGINT
+#ifdef SIGQUIT
+ /* MinGW, maybe others also, does not have SIGQUIT. */
+ && sig != SIGQUIT
+#endif
+ )
+ /* This should be called Kill_all_processes(). */
+ Clean_up_processes();
+
+ /* Wait until all Processes are done. */
+ while( Wait_for_child(TRUE, -1) != -1 )
+ ;
+
+ if( Current_target != NIL(CELL) )
+ Unlink_temp_files(Current_target);
+
+ if( _quitting == 0 ) _handle_quit( ".ERROR" );
+
+ Set_dir( Makedir ); /* No Error message if we can't do it */
+ Epilog( ret );
+}
+
+
+PUBLIC const int
+in_quit( void )/*
+=================
+ Called to check if we are already quitting.
+ (Only used in unix/runargv.c.) */
+{
+ return _quitting;
+}
+
+static void
+_handle_quit( err_target )/*
+============================
+ Called by Quit() to handle the execution of termination code
+ from within make */
+char *err_target;
+{
+ HASHPTR hp;
+ CELLPTR cp;
+
+ if( (hp = Get_name(err_target, Defs, FALSE)) != NIL(HASH) ) {
+ cp = hp->CP_OWNR;
+ Glob_attr |= A_IGNORE;
+
+ cp->ce_flag |= F_TARGET;
+ Make( cp, NIL(CELL) );
+
+ /* Beware! If the ".ERROR" target doesn't finish the following
+ * wait will never return!!! */
+ while( Wait_for_child(FALSE, -1) != -1 );
+
+ }
+}
